Ouija: Origin of Evil
This year’s Halloween horror/thriller is pitched as a prequel to 2014’s ’’Ouija’’. Set in 1965 Los Angeles, a widowed mother and her two daughters add a new stunt to bolster their seance scam business. However this unwittingly invites authentic evil into their home. When the youngest daughter is overtaken by a merciless spirit, the family confronts unthinkable fears to save her and send her possessor back to the other side.
